CENTRE D’ETUDE ET DE COORDINATION DES ACTIVITES SPORTIVES (C.E.C.A.S.)
Read moreThe Centre d'Accueil Domaine de la Souvine is a beautiful 18th-century building set in 5 hectares of enclosed parkland, just 10 minutes from the historic center of Avignon. It offers 60 beds in rooms of 2 to 4 beds, with on-site catering. Facilities include sports halls and courts for tennis, soccer and rugby. There's also a bowling green and a communal garden. Wifi Internet access is available free of charge. Payment can be made by check or bank transfer.
CENTRE AERE DU PARC
Read moreLocated in Avignon, it offers a peaceful setting with large trees and a lake. The campsite offers pitches for tents, caravans and motorhomes, as well as chalets for those who prefer more comfort. In addition to accommodation, Parc des Libertés has a leisure center for children aged 3 to 12 during the school vacations. Children can take part in fun, educational and environmentally-friendly activities. The center is open from 7:30 a.m. to 6:30 p.m. and can accommodate up to 59 children. The campsite also offers variable rates according to family coefficient, including activities, meals and snacks.

STUDIO FOTOKINO
Read moreStudio Fotokino is a visual arts space located in Marseille, with the aim of promoting the visual arts. Situated at the crossroads of multiple disciplines - graphic arts, photography, painting, cinema, etc. - Studio Fotokino is a place for experimentation and sharing, offering exhibitions, workshops and meetings to create connections between artists and the public. Open to young and old alike, the studio aims to break down barriers and raise public awareness, making it a key artistic and cultural venue in Marseille.

LA GRANDE BASTIDE
Read moreThis social and cultural centre created in 1962 is the oldest in Aix-en-Provence. Located in a large house, in the heart of Val Saint-André, open to everyone, from the age of 3 it is a lively and convivial centre that counts in the life of the neighborhood. Many activities are offered to adults, watercolour or relaxation, gymnastics or karate, music or Indian dance… Theme nights and meals are organized that participate in resserer the links between the inhabitants. This social centre hosts several local associations. Tuition assistance is offered to children between the ages of 3 and 12, but also creative and educational workshops, sports and cultural outings. Also proposed: an introduction to English.
